Introduksjon til Oracle-databasen

En database er en samling av relaterte data i et veldefinert og optimalisert format som kan lagres og åpnes på en praktisk måte ved bruk av noen spørrespråk definert av Database Management Systems (DBMS). Et slikt eksempel på et databasestyringssystem er Oracle Database.

Oracle Database (også referert til som Oracle Relational Database Management System (RDBMS) eller ganske enkelt Oracle) er en databas med flere modeller hvis proprietære eies av Oracle Corporation. Den er utviklet på samlingsspråk, C og C ++. I henhold til Wikipedia startet Larry Ellison, Bob Miner og Ed Oates et konsulentfirma kalt Software Development Laboratories (SDL) i 1977 og utviklet den opprinnelige versjonen av Oracle Software.

Oracle Databases forespørselsspråk ligner veldig på MySQL. Her er noen eksempler på spørsmål som Oracle-databaser bruker.

Lag en tabell

OPPRETT TABELL kunder (cust_id nummer (10) IKKE NULL, cust_name varchar2 (50) NOT NULL, city varchar2 (50), CONSTRAINT cust_pk PRIMARY KEY (cust_id));

Alter Table

ALTER TABLE kunder LEGG til customer_age varchar2 (50);

Slipp tabell

DROP TABELL-kunder;

Velg fra en tabell

DROP TABELL-kunder;

Sett inn i et bord

INSERT INN leverandører (leverandør_id, leverandørnavn) VERDIER (50, 'Flipkart');

Slett fra en tabell

SLETT FRA kunder HVOR name = 'Teddy';

Som dette støtter Oracle-databasen alle slags handlinger som Update, Union, Ordering, Grouping, Having conditions, kryss, sammenføyninger, triggere og alle andre operasjoner som MySQL vil gi.

En oppgave

Oracle Database er ansatt for følgende formål av bedriftskunder -

  1. Kjører Online Transactionional Processing (OLTP) innen bank og økonomi, e-handel, handel osv.
  2. Datalagring for å arkivere historiske data; det være seg strukturert eller ustrukturert.
  3. Og blandede databaser arbeidsmengder som gjør kombinasjonen av datavarehus og OLTP for analytiske formål.
  4. Den siste versjonen 18c er også tilgjengelig for bruk på offentlig, privat og hybrid sky.

Bortsett fra der har Oracle også kommet opp noe som kalles 'Oracle Autonomous Database' som eliminerer den manuelle arbeidskraften som er involvert i oppretting, innstilling, sikkerhet, sikkerhetskopiering, oppdateringer og andre ledelseslivssyklusoppgaver eller rutiner som tradisjonelt utføres av databaseadministratorene (DBA) .

Oracle Database Architecture

En Oracle-databaseserver er sammensatt av Oracle-database og Oracle Instance. En Oracle-forekomst er kombinasjonen av bakgrunnsprosessene (påkalt med påkalling av System Global Area (SGA) hver gang databasen startes) og minnebuffere.

Det var banebrytende datanettverk. Det er en veldig kostnadseffektiv, fleksibel måte å administrere informasjon og applikasjoner på. Den danner store bassenger for modulbasert lagring og servere som også oppfyller bransjestandardene. Fra disse bassengene kan det skaffes nye ressurser raskt. Ressursene kan skaleres akkurat som skymodeller.

Det har logiske og fysiske strukturer. Disse strukturene er uavhengige av hverandre, og det er derfor den fysiske lagringen kan administreres for å holde den logiske lagringen upåvirket av endringene.

Bildet nedenfor gir en representasjon av de fysiske aspektene ved Oracle-databasen.

Fordeler

Oracle Database har mange funksjoner som gjør den berømt i bedriftsverdenen. Oracle har kontinuerlig arbeidet med å tilføre verdier til verden av databaseteknologier. Følgende er noen av de kjente fordelene ved Oracle Database.

  1. Alle Oracle-databasene er for det meste bakoverkompatible. Dette sikrer at virksomhetene kan oppgradere uten å måtte bekymre seg for migrasjonen av databasen. Denne metoden er veldig kostnadseffektiv og sikker.
  2. De er i stand til å ta nesten alle arbeidsdatabasene i arbeidsdatabasen. Den leveres også som en løsning som kan brukes av kunden på en plug and play-måte. Dermed gjør alle tunge løft av installasjonen og distribusjonen helt alene.
  3. De er veldig pålitelige og spenstige. Det sikrer ACID-testen (Atomicity, Consistency, Isolation and Durability) som hver database må garantere i henhold til standardene. Dessuten er den spenstig, noe som betyr at den kan håndtere sammenbrudd ordentlig uten tap av data.
  4. Den implementerer Flashback-teknologi som kan gjenopprette dataene i tilfelle de går tapt på grunn av en form for driftsstans eller annen grunn.

ulemper

  1. Den største ulempen med dette er kompleksiteten. Brukerne (eller kundene) trenger å kjenne til teknisk kunnskap om hele arkitekturen og oppsettet.
  2. Det ville være ideelt for en bedrift (store selskaper og organisasjoner) og ikke egnet for små og mellomstore bedriftsselskaper hvis databaser ikke er ganske små.
  3. Databasene er også 9-10 ganger så kostbare som for en MS SQL Server-databaseløsninger.

Hvordan kommer det til å hjelpe i karrieren din?

Å ha en grundig forståelse av arkitekturen og arbeidet med en av verdens bredt adopterte databaser vil hjelpe deg å havne i for mange gode stillinger i gode selskaper og organisasjoner. Ikke bare det, selskaper som IBM, Microsoft, SAP, Teradata, etc. er nære konkurrenter av Oracle, som også vil utvide din horisont av muligheter også i så store tech-konserter.

Bortsett fra det, vil forståelsen av arkitekturen også gi deg muligheter til å komme med en ny forbedret databaseteknologi som kan være betydningsfulle bidragsytere til feltet.

Konklusjon

Oracle-databasen kan kjøres på alle større plattformer, inkludert Windows og støtter også alle nettverksprotokoller. Oracle støtter og overholder og overholder bransjestandarder. Oracle har også andre tilleggsverdier som online sikkerhetskopiering og gjenoppretting, flashback-verktøy, velstandsutviklingsverktøy, etc. som hjelper hele utviklings- og styringslivssyklusene. Totalt sett er det en god database å være ansatt og å ha kompetanse på.

Anbefalte artikler

Dette har vært en guide til Oracle Database. Her diskuterte vi introduksjon, applikasjoner, arkitektur, fordeler og ulemper. Du kan også gå gjennom andre foreslåtte artikler for å lære mer -

  1. Introduksjon til MySQL
  2. Karriere i Oracle-databaseadministrator
  3. Datavarehusarkitektur
  4. Hva er SQL
  5. Hva er en spørring og typer Oracle Queries
  6. Guide to Top 9 Oracle Clause (Eksempel)